Özet
The fabrication, spectroscopic properties, and laser performance of Nd 3+-doped Ta 2O 5 channel waveguide lasers are described. Lasing is obtained at both 1.066 and 1.375 μm with threshold pump powers as low as 2.7 mW. The rib waveguides are reactive-ion-etched into Nd:Ta 2O 5 layers formed by reactive magnetron sputtering. These high-index low-loss rare-earth-doped waveguides are fabricated on silicon substrates and offer the potential for integration with photonic crystal structures for compact optical circuits. © 2005 IEEE.
